5 月 31 日,Mozilla 宣布開展安卓版火狐 Firefox 瀏覽器遙感測量對性能影響的調查研究。該研究主要關注遙感測量對于網頁加載以及瀏覽器啟動速度的潛在影響。
來自用戶的反饋顯示,安卓版 Firefox 瀏覽器啟用遙感測量后,可能會影響網站加載和瀏覽器啟動速度。以 CNN 網站為例,測試數據表明,啟用遙感測量后,CPU 加載頁面的時間延長了 16.5 秒。
據 IT 之家提供的 Mozilla 官方回復,頻繁的硬盤讀寫操作成為了設備在執行頁面加載、滾動、視頻播放及啟動等任務時的瓶頸。例如,在滾動過程中,每秒可達數百次寫入;加載 CNN.com 時,寫入次數高達 32000 次。
在 Pixel 6 設備上,每次寫入消耗的 CPU 時間約為 0.5 毫秒,因此加載 CNN.com 需額外消耗 16.5 秒的 CPU 時間。此外,在關閉遙感測量的情況下,瀏覽器啟動所需的 CPU 占用時間為 25 秒,而啟用后則增至 35 秒,增長幅度達 40%。
Mozilla 已找出遙感測量增加瀏覽器開銷的根本原因——遙感測量數據庫的寫入未進行分組處理,且每次更新均會導致整個數據庫被“序列化到磁盤”。換言之,每次新度量值的輸入都將直接寫入數據庫,并將數據庫整體序列化到磁盤。
-
Mozilla
+關注
關注
0文章
50瀏覽量
11388 -
cpu
+關注
關注
68文章
11033瀏覽量
215978 -
Firefox
+關注
關注
0文章
97瀏覽量
13919 -
瀏覽器
+關注
關注
1文章
1040瀏覽量
36080
發布評論請先 登錄
edge瀏覽器識別 latex語法插件
E2000 Speedometer測試瀏覽器性能
2024年12月瀏覽器市場份額報告:谷歌Chrome穩居榜首
Chrome瀏覽器優化Android性能,驍龍8至尊版表現突出
美司法部要求谷歌剝離Chrome瀏覽器及安卓系統
OpenAI醞釀創新:計劃開發集成聊天機器人的瀏覽器
AWTK 最新動態:支持瀏覽器控件


不只是前端,后端、產品和測試也需要了解的瀏覽器知識(二)

谷歌Chrome瀏覽器新增三大AI功能,提升用戶體驗
ESP8266與IE相比,Chrome/Mozilla中的TCP服務器速度較慢是什么原因?
不只是前端,后端、產品和測試也需要了解的瀏覽器知識

評論